Albertina State Rooms Guide - Imperial Interior Walkthrough

Explore the Albertina State Rooms with a room-by-room narrative and key design details to notice.

2/14/2026
14 min read
Historic chandelier in a palace-style interior

Before the modern masterpieces, there are rooms that whisper power through fabric, symmetry, and chandeliers.

How to read a state room

  1. Start with ceiling and light sources.
  2. Track movement paths between doors.
  3. Notice where guests would pause or perform etiquette.

Detail map

  • Mirrors: not decoration only, but social choreography.
  • Textiles: acoustic and ceremonial roles.
  • Gold accents: hierarchy made visible.

These rooms are not just pretty; they are political theater in architectural form.

Micro exercise

Choose one room and describe it in exactly five adjectives. Then remove two adjectives that are too generic. What remains is your true reading.

Why this section matters

The State Rooms frame the modern galleries that follow. They create a productive tension: inherited authority beside experimental art.

Narrative Deepening: Inside The Albertina State Rooms

By the time you reach this section of the museum, your pace usually changes on its own. Details that seemed decorative at first start carrying meaning when you compare placement, spacing, and movement across the room.

A useful Albertina habit: when a room feels dense, narrow your focus to one artwork and one formal question.

Slow-looking extension

  1. Pick one anchor work and observe it for a full three-minute cycle.
  2. Shift viewpoint: close reading first, distance reading second.
  3. Compare it to one neighboring work without reading labels immediately.

Reflection matrix

Lens Write one line
Form Composition, line, color, scale
Context Period, movement, curatorial framing
Personal Mood shift, memory, unresolved question

Two prompts before you leave

  • What detail only appeared after you stepped back?
  • What did the architecture add to the artworks in this moment?
